Potassium malate is a compound that combines the mineral potassium with malic acid. It is commonly used as a food additive and nutritional supplement. Potassium is an essential mineral that plays a vital role in various bodily functions, including nerve transmission, muscle contraction, and maintaining proper fluid balance. Malic acid, on the other hand, is a naturally occurring organic acid found in many fruits and vegetables.

Malic acid, one of the components of potassium malate, is involved in the production of energy in the body. It plays a key role in the Krebs cycle, a series of chemical reactions that generate ad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the primary energy currency of cells.
